Output 5bf613dbfc680b81ac190d0bf7afc1a8a6fbab0b5ebd34095c3dc21bed01c061:11

value
10336248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d072a334a6b4ecaac668ffeb86069af9980389e OP_EQUAL
address
3AAuMCuk2UJG1en3QpCDjTATqXXxGfgf9k
transaction
5bf613dbfc680b81ac190d0bf7afc1a8a6fbab0b5ebd34095c3dc21bed01c061
spent
true